固体超强酸在酯化反应中的应用

摘    要:以Ti(OC4H9)4为原料,采用溶胶-凝胶法制备固体超强酸SO42-/WO3-TiO2,以SO42-/WO3-TiO2为催化剂,通过丁酸与异戊醇反应合成丁酸异戊酯。讨论了影响酯化率的主要因素,实验结果表明,当WO3在催化剂中的质量分数为3.0%,催化剂用量为0.6 g,醇酸摩尔比为1.5∶1,反应温度为125℃,反应时间为4.0 h时,平行实验的平均酯化率可达95.1%。该工艺具有催化剂价廉易得,催化效果好,用量少,操作简单,三废少,收率高等优点。

Application of solid super-acid in esterification reaction

Abstract:Isoamyl butyrate was prepared with butyric acid and isoamyl alcohol as raw materials by sol-gel process in which solid super-acid SO~(2-)_4/WO_3-TiO_2 made from Ti(OC_4H_9)_4 was used as catalyst.The primary factors affecting esterification efficiency of n-butyric acid were investigated.The results show that the average esterification efficiency of parallel experiment can reach 95.1% by using SO~(2-)_4/WO_3-TiO_2 as catalyst when the mass of SO~(2-)_4/WO_3-TiO_2 is 6 g,w(WO_3) is 3.0%,molar ratio of isoamyl alcohol to butyric acid is 1.5 ∶1,reaction time is(4.0) h and reaction temperature is 125 ℃.The process has such advantages as cheap and easily available catalyst,good catalytic results,less amount,easy separation,simple operation,less three wastes and high yield,etc.
